The Broken Web


Overview

Maya Chen thought exposing corporate environmental warfare would be enough. She was wrong. Six months after revealing Synthesis Corporation's contamination of magical ecosystems, Maya has built a global network documenting systematic elimination of traditional knowledge communities. But corporate forces aren't retreating-they're escalating. Armed mercenaries hunt her through underground sanctuaries. Specialized technology targets consciousness networks themselves. And the Great Mother Hive, the foundational source of all North American magical ecosystems, faces imminent destruction. Racing against coordinated elimination operations, Maya discovers that protecting traditional knowledge requires capabilities beyond human resistance alone. Water keepers, earth spirits, and forest guardians-conscious natural systems dismissed by conventional science-offer unprecedented alliance. But accepting their partnership means acknowledging a truth that threatens everything: magic isn't mysterious power. It's biological intelligence operating at scales humanity has refused to recognize. As corporate forces close in on the Great Mother Hive, Maya must coordinate consciousness itself-integrating human knowledge with natural awareness to create resistance capabilities that exceed systematic elimination technology. The expedition to protect the foundational source becomes a test of whether collaborative consciousness can survive against forces designed to destroy the very possibility of partnership between humans and the living world. From hidden archives to wilderness warfare, from institutional conspiracy to ecosystem intelligence, Maya's investigation evolves into something unprecedented: teaching biological systems and human communities that the web connecting all life isn't broken-it's fighting back.
